About This Item
Paris: Henri Laurens, Editeur, 1900. HC. good, bound with cloth spine, marbled boards (hardcover) EX-LIB. B&W illustrations. Fifty-six plates follow the text. Original wraps bound (without covers) in hardcover with brown buckram cloth spine and marbled boards. EX-LIB with usual markings. 26pp text.
